Emmanuel Macron, Pro-EU Centrist, Wins French Presidency
A Narrow Victory
Emmanuel Macron has beaten far-right candidate Marine Le Pen taking 58% of the vote to her 42% in a close election.
Macron has promised to create a more united France and work towards a stronger Europe.

Macron's Policies
Macron is a pro-EU centrist who has pledged to:
- Reduce unemployment
- Cut taxes
- Reform the pension system
- Invest in education
- Improve relations with Germany
